New Wheels and Tires for 2020 TRD ORP

Picked up a new net of wheels and tires for my 2020 TRD ORP, I liked the RRW Wheels and Toyo OC AT3'S tires. Went with zero offset and stock size tires because my 4R has KDSS and didn't want to mess with it since it handles so well.To my surprise I didn't really notice any additional road noise over the factory Dumbflop tires, also the Toyo's seem to handle better and vehicle does not wander around on the highway.Now if only I can get Tire pressure warning light to go out.
Keeping factory wheels and Dumbflop tires so I can swap out as needed.

They look awesome compared to stock wheels and tires, had a very slight rub at full right lock, ended up loosening inner fender liner lower 10mm bolts and pushing liner forward and tightened back up. Did both sides and no more rub. Pictures don’t do justice, if anyone orders these wheels from RRW make sure you order the 12X1.5 Extended thread spline lug nuts, factory lugs won’t work.
